Dennis Puleston
Dennis Puleston (30 December 1905 – 8 June 2001) was a British-American environmentalist, adventurer, and designer. He is known for playing a key part in securing a nationwide ban in the
United States on the use of the pesticide
DDT, a decision regarded as the first important success of the emerging environmental movement. As a result of this ban, he helped save his favourite bird, the
osprey, from extinction in North America. He was co-founder and the first chairman of the
Environmental Defense Fund. Puleston also co-designed the
DUKW, an amphibious vehicle used in World War II.
